Beazer Homes USA, Inc. priced a private offering of $400 million aggregate principal amount of 8.000% Senior Unsecured Notes due 2032 at par. The company intends to use the net proceeds to redeem its 5.875% Senior Notes due 2027, of which $357.3 million in aggregate principal amount is currently outstanding. The 2027 Notes are scheduled to mature on October 15, 2027, with any remaining proceeds allocated for general corporate purposes.

The Notes are being offered to qualified institutional buyers in accordance with Rule 144A or outside the United States to non-U.S. persons in accordance with Regulation S under the Securities Act of 1933. The offering is exempt from the registration requirements of the Securities Act. The company stated that the proposed offering and the redemption of the 2027 Notes are subject to risks and uncertainties, and there can be no assurance they will be consummated on the terms currently contemplated.
